I liked how they presented Reina during Season 3. She's always come across as very driven and confident in herself to the point that it causes conflict with others, but in Season 3 they also highlighted areas where her focus and attitude also causes her to have blindspots. My favorite scenes include the episode where she tries to "break up" the friendship with Kumiko just because she is going to music school and Kumiko isn't and then Kumiko corrects this misunderstanding that they will "drift apart". Of course the scene where she admits to intentionally choosing Mayu for the solo is just heart rending, but also shows her strength and dedication to the goal of winning gold at Nationals. So many scenes where she comes across as being a bit more human in Season 3, compared to previous seasons.

I feel like she’s a good character foil for Kumiko in some ways. While Kumiko had a VERY endearing sort of youthful, uncertain malaise about her (more so in the beginning of the story) which progressively erodes as she ages, Reina was always laser focused and was correct to focus on what she did (though part of her motivation was arguably naïve, it was nonetheless efficacious.) Her choice to pursue professional music, far as I could tell, turned out to be the right one, and she knew that was what she wanted all along. Reina was always headstrong and blunt (sometimes to the point of outright rudeness) regardless of circumstances, while Kumiko initially only exhibits that trait in spurts, in private, and with people she feels comfortable enough with to let that out (e.g. Asuka.)
This juxtaposition is illustrative of the “opposites attract” idea; they complement each other so well, in part, because they’re so different. That might be part of why they like each other so much; they provide each other with new perspectives about how to behave/approach problems and, as we saw in the third season, this was not always friendly. Nevertheless, it was passionate and transformative.
Ultimately, I found her very interesting and a great/necessary addition to the story.
